What changed here

Derived

The seat changed hands: Communist Party of India (CPI) lost it to All India Anna Dravida Munnetra Kazhagam (AIADMK), which now leads by 21.5%.

Boundaries were redrawn between 1971 and 1977 — the comparison is matched by name and is indicative only.

  • AIADMK vote shareAIADMK went from 0.0% to 43.1% of the vote here (+43.1%).
  • New challengerDravida Munnetra Kazhagam (DMK) finished second with 21.6% — it did not contest here in 1971.
  • Vote fragmentedThe top two took only 64.6% between them, down from 85.0% — the field split more ways.
